Cifas is the UK’s leading fraud prevention service, managing the largest database of instances of fraudulent conduct in the country. Our members are organisations from all sectors, sharing their data across those sectors to reduce instances of fraud and financial crime. Operating as a not-for-profit means our teams put all their efforts into our mission of fighting fraud, rather than creating a financial return for shareholders.

Fraud presents a serious and significant threat to the UK and our role in protecting businesses, the public and the economy from fraud is now more important than ever before.
